Ex-Cons Relaunching Lives as Entrepreneurs

Defy Ventures offers former criminals a second shot by training them to run their own businesses. Read more in Inc. (Thanks, Brandon)

A Natural Remedy For Private Equity's Women Woes

Read Steph Marton's post in Forbes. She writes about how the natural evolution of the PE business model towards focusing on PE Operations is good for women -- and gives KKR Capstone as an example.
